    Overview

    Aerospace engineering research at Bristol is organised via cross-faculty research groups with interests spanning four key areas:

    • Fluid Flow and Aerodynamics
    • Bristol Composites Institute (BCI)
    • Dynamics and Control
    • Robotics.

    This work is supported by at least 50 academic staff, more than 70 research staff and over 240 postgraduate students, plus a highly experienced administrative and technical support team.

    Aerospace engineering is a specific discipline involving experimental, numerical, theoretical and computational research which is later applied to aerospace-related problems, for example, fixed-wing aircraft, rotorcraft, wind turbines and UAVs.

    All postgraduates would expect to publish in high-quality journals and present at international conferences. Hence, research programmes are aimed at independent and self-motivated applicants.

    Entry Requirements

    Entry requirements

    PhD applicants must hold/achieve a minimum of a master's degree (or international equivalent) in a science, mathematics or engineering discipline. Applicants without a master's qualification may be considered on an exceptional basis, provided they hold a first class undergraduate degree. Please note, acceptance will also depend on evidence of readiness to pursue a research degree.

    MSc by Research applicants must hold/achieve a minimum of an upper second class honours degree (or international equivalent) in science, mathematics or engineering and demonstrate readiness to pursue a research degree.

    Career Opportunities after Completing (PhD)Aerospace Engineering

    Career prospectsGraduates from the department leave with a breadth of technical and personal skills and expertise, far beyond their particular degree specialism. They progress into a wide variety of careers within engineering (for example, aerospace, automotive/motorsport, transportation, consulting engineering), academia, public services (for example, civil service, air traffic management) and commerce (for example, IT, finance). A higher degree can accelerate your career significantly, particularly into positions of greater responsibility. Furthermore, it increasingly provides entrepreneurial opportunities, which build on the skills and knowledge you acquire during the programme.
